Camera & depth measurements
With your camera permission, PushSense uses the front TrueDepth camera's depth measurements to count repetitions. Processing takes place on your iPhone. Camera footage and depth frames are not saved or uploaded, and we do not receive them.
PushSense does not use Face ID authentication, identify you, or create a facial identity profile. You can withdraw camera access in iOS Settings at any time; automatic counting will then be unavailable.
Workout history & preferences
Completed workout records, including repetition counts, sets, durations, and dates, are stored locally on your iPhone along with app preferences. These records power History, progress charts, and workout summaries. They are not sent to us automatically.
Records remain until you delete them in History or remove the app's data. PushSense has no account-based cloud sync or recovery service. Your iPhone's system backup settings may separately affect copies of local app data; PushSense does not manage those backups.
An unfinished set is not saved after a training interruption. If a result shows Not Saved, it is not a saved History record and is not recovered after the app process ends.

Diagnostics & usage information
PushSense 1.0 does not run an app-owned telemetry service or upload diagnostics, performance measurements, or usage events to us. It does not generate an analytics installation identifier.
Apple may separately process and share app analytics or diagnostic reports according to your Apple and iPhone privacy settings. This is governed by Apple's policies and controls. You can review Analytics & Improvements under Privacy & Security in iOS Settings. Any future optional PushSense collection will be explained before you choose whether to enable it.
